a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ir_ty/src/tests
Commit message (Expand)AuthorAgeFilesLines
* Add support for unions in inference and loweringPaul Daniel Faria2020-08-081-2/+2
* Add additional checks for union inference testsPaul Daniel Faria2020-08-081-5/+33
* Support `Trait as _` importsJonas Schievink2020-07-211-0/+22
* Replace remaining insta usesLaurențiu Nicola2020-07-216-5365/+5366
* Inline lang items in coercion testsLaurențiu Nicola2020-07-201-12/+64
* Use expect in never_type testsLaurențiu Nicola2020-07-202-186/+158
* Use expect in coercion testsLaurențiu Nicola2020-07-201-674/+684
* Merge #5331bors[bot]2020-07-121-0/+57
|\
| * Fix #4966Florian Diebold2020-07-121-0/+57
* | Remove some unnecessary file namesFlorian Diebold2020-07-121-3/+0
* | Add test for #4281Florian Diebold2020-07-121-0/+23
* | Search more efficiently for int/float implsFlorian Diebold2020-07-121-1/+18
* | Adapt trait object coercion tests to the status quoFlorian Diebold2020-07-121-4/+51
* | Enable Chalk tracing in hir_ty testsFlorian Diebold2020-07-121-59/+34
|/
* infer: Add type inference support for Union typesOtavio Salvador2020-07-111-0/+23
* Fix inference of indexing argument (partly)Florian Diebold2020-07-031-0/+36
* Implement Chalk variable kindsFlorian Diebold2020-07-011-0/+18
* Update the rest of the testsAleksey Kladov2020-06-296-413/+276
* (T): make typification tests more data drivenAleksey Kladov2020-06-292-133/+74
* (Partially) fix handling of type params depending on type paramsFlorian Diebold2020-06-291-0/+45
* Track unsafe blocks, don't trigger missing unsafe diagnostic when unsafe expr...Paul Daniel Faria2020-06-271-0/+1
* Merge #4982bors[bot]2020-06-272-23/+27
|\
| * Bump chalkLaurențiu Nicola2020-06-262-23/+27
* | Merge #5033bors[bot]2020-06-271-0/+46
|\ \ | |/ |/|
| * Split glob import map to per-ns, switch ExprCollector to use a simpler push_resPaul Daniel Faria2020-06-261-0/+46
* | Infer type for slice wildcard patternsadamrk2020-06-252-0/+27
|/
* Fix string literal inference in matchLaurențiu Nicola2020-06-241-0/+57
* Use only one code-path for parsing fixturesAleksey Kladov2020-06-238-2692/+2692
* Remove RelativePathBuf from fixtureAleksey Kladov2020-06-221-1/+1
* Merge #4958bors[bot]2020-06-201-0/+223
|\
| * Push obligation instead of matching on solutionadamrk2020-06-201-4/+4
| * Add test for dyn Fn Outputadamrk2020-06-201-0/+68
| * move tests to ra_hir_tyadamrk2020-06-201-0/+155
* | Shift bound variables correctly when using assoc type shorthandFlorian Diebold2020-06-191-0/+91
* | Use correct substs for super trait assoc typesFlorian Diebold2020-06-191-0/+28
|/
* Fix substs in resolve_value_path for ImplSelfVincent Rouillé2020-06-191-0/+32
* Make known paths use `core` instead of `std`Jonas Schievink2020-06-112-16/+18
* Fix type parameter defaultsFlorian Diebold2020-06-054-83/+137
* Review fixesFlorian Diebold2020-06-051-15/+58
* Implement return position impl trait / opaque type supportFlorian Diebold2020-06-051-1/+46
* correctly infer labelled breaksrobojumper2020-05-311-10/+10
* labelled break testrobojumper2020-05-311-0/+54
* Merge #4653bors[bot]2020-05-301-0/+50
|\
| * Fix match ergonomics in closure parametersFlorian Diebold2020-05-291-0/+50
* | Merge #4651bors[bot]2020-05-291-1/+1
|\ \
| * | Use first match branch in case of type mismatch, not lastFlorian Diebold2020-05-291-1/+1
* | | Merge #4652bors[bot]2020-05-291-5/+49
|\ \ \ | |_|/ |/| |
| * | Upgrade ChalkFlorian Diebold2020-05-291-5/+49
| |/
* / Support raw_ref_op's raw reference operatorrobojumper2020-05-282-6/+31
|/
* Use Chalk's Ty::Function for function pointer typesFlorian Diebold2020-05-221-0/+32